I've only worked this job. Have been working on the visitor side up until this point. Searching bags, scanning people for metal, standing on entry and exit. Easy, but bags and arches (metal) can become really annoying when busy. Doing the same thing over and over. When on the gate u basically get a free hour, and just check tickets and passes occasionally

The job I'm likely taking is on the other side of site, and is basically just signing in and out parcels. My first training shift today. More chill, because there's no customers or managers around. Can sit down and go on your phone when nothing coming in

Neither are the "comfy" security jobs, but those are usually night shift. Tbh, I thought I wanted those but not really anymore. Being inactive too long hurts my back
